Bic Launches What May Be the Weirdest iPhone Case of the Year

As someone who used to review iPhone accessories regularly, I’ve seen more than my share of odd cases, from over-designed luxury cases that cost nearly as much as the iPhone you’re putting into them to zombie kitten cases.
However, this week, Bic (yes, that Bic) announced what might be the weirdest case we’ve seen in a while. The limited-edition ”Hold the Phone” case is designed to let you carry one of the company’s EZ Reach Lighters strapped to the back of your iPhone.
In a fun twist, Bic has co-branded the cases — or at least the lighters inside — with themes inspired by Snoop Dogg and Martha Stewart as part of their multi-year collaboration with the company.
Inspired by our multi-year partners, entertainment superstar Snoop Dogg and lifestyle innovator Martha Stewart, the two phone cases match the celebrity duo’s iconic lighter designs. The limited-edition accessory offers a functional yet fashionable way to hold your BIC EZ Reach Lighter to ensure your go-to lighter is always within reach and never misplaced this season.
While the two cases are identical in design, they vary in color. The Martha Stewart version is light blue to complement her lighter, while Snoop Dog gets a purple.
Bic isn’t selling these entirely with a straight face. It’s referring to the new cases as “the brand’s most recent cheeky creation, combining style and function for this season’s most stylish accessory.” However, we’re sure the company is more than happy to take your money.
In the announcement, Martha Stewart claims she keeps one of her own BIC EZ Reach lighter designs “in nearly every room of my home,” and is clearly enthusiastic that she can now “bring my favorite lighters with me on-the-go.”
While we suppose there’s still a particular market for such a thing, it’s an idea that feels like it would be more suited to the 1960s, when folks smoked cigarettes like they were a cure for cancer rather than a leading cause of it. Bic says it’s an “easy and safe way to light candles…and more,” so it’s not just for smokers, but we still question how many folks need to light candles so often that it’s necessary to have a lighter strapped to the back of your case. Maybe that’s the Martha Stewart angle.
Each case includes two matching lighters with a special 1.45-inch “extended wand” to keep your fingers from getting burned. Bic also recommends that you let the lighter cool for at least five seconds before popping it back into the case, and you may want to wait even longer if you’ve just finished heating up your iPhone from a game of Assassin’s Creed Mirage.
They go on sale today exclusively on Bic’s website for $50 for those who are so inclined, but there’s another strange twist: they’re only available for the iPhone 15.
When we say “iPhone 15,” we don’t mean last year’s models. Think “model” in the singular. The case isn’t being sold for the iPhone 15 Plus, iPhone 15 Pro, or iPhone 15 Pro Max. Just the standard, 6.1-inch iPhone 15.
It’s worth mentioning that Bic’s idea also isn’t entirely novel. The design seems to have been inspired by Rhode’s Lip Cases, which lets you keep your favorite lip treatment strapped to the back of your iPhone. However, Rhode’s cases are also available for the iPhone 14 Pro and iPhone 15 Pro models, with iPhone 16 Pro versions coming soon.
